Kitchen renovation ideas can be easy or they can be hard. If you have a nice large space then you pretty much have a free hand to do whatever you and your budget want to do. However, if you have a smaller kitchen area then you will be more limited. The whole idea of a kitchen renovation is threefold - to make it look better, to make it more functional and to update it.
